Agency:  New Mexico Farm & Ranch Heritage Museum
Program name: Educational Program
Description : Farm and Ranch Heritage Museum brings learning to life for kids from kindergarten to high school through our many exciting educational offerings. A curriculum guide listing objectives for a variety of disciplines is one of our educational offerings. These are written for fourth-grade classrooms and middle school, but can be modified for third- or fifth-graders. Lessons are linked to New Mexico State Department of Education standards and benchmarks. Tours to the New Mexico Farm and Ranch Heritage Museum along with other educational offerings that foster curiosity and self-directed learning are available upon request. Students will benefit from opportunities to explore artifacts first-hand, develop relationships with our farm animals and watch our many demonstrations.
